Understanding Why Your Eyes are Watering

Before we explore different remedies for stopping watery eyes, it’s essential first to understand why they occur in the first place.

Tear Film

Your tears have three layers: oil (outermost), water (middle), and mucus (innermost). Together these make up what’s called the ‘tear film’ that keeps your eyes moist and healthy. The balance between these layers must be maintained for adequate tear production.

Environment

Different environmental factors may cause tear production changes leading to watery eyes; examples include dry weather conditions like minimal humidity levels causing excess evaporation of tears  or overexposure of windy climates leading to greater ocular surface disruption.
